On 8/21/19 1:50 PM, Daniel P. Berrangé wrote:
> All code using LOCALSTATEDIR "/run" is updated to use RUNSTATEDIR
> instead. The exception is the remote driver client which still
> uses LOCALSTATEDIR "/run". The client needs to connect to remote
> machines which may not be using /run, so /var/run is more portable
> due to the /var/run -> /run symlink.
> 
> Some duplicate paths in the apparmor code are also purged.
> 
> There's no functional change by default yet since both expressions
> expand to the same value.
